A 11-year-old boy, a primary school student, is experiencing a sore throat and hoarseness, accompanied by a low-grade fever. How should one treat tonsillitis with fever in children?
Answer
For the treatment of tonsillitis, medication such as symptomatic anti-inflammatory drugs can be chosen under medical guidance, including tonsil crypt irrigation or regional injection drugs. If there is throat pain, analgesics can be considered, and antipyretics should be applied promptly. If the body temperature does not exceed 38.5 degrees Celsius, physical cooling can be used. For recurrent episodes of tonsillitis, it is recommended to consider surgical treatment. During the treatment period, it is important to ensure the child receives adequate nutrition, eat a light diet, and get plenty of rest to avoid overexertion.
